The unlimited area provisions state that the distance for the required open yards be measured to the property line however in this instance the property line (which does not provide the required 60'-0") overlaps a storm sewer easement which, if included, would provide the required distance...it is similar to using the entire width of a public way since it is a public utility and cannot be built upon...thoughts on allowing?
 
The code says "property line."

What is the utility easement for, and to whom is it granted? If it's for a public utility that can be expected to remain for the life of your proposed building, then I think it's worth submitting a request for modification under IBC [2021] Section 104.10. If it's a utility easement in favor of a private property owner, serving a building that might not remain in place for the projected life span of your proposed building, I would be less inclined to entertain a modification.

Large City storm sewer - certainly wouldn't consider anything else...
